2 questions, lures left in lip and catch and release
I don't use snaps. When fishing lures like poppers which I feel require more movement, then I'll tie a King Sling knot. This gives the bait more range of motion and doesn't unbalance it like a swivel does. Only time I'll ever use swivels is with a double fluke rig.

She still want's to fish w/ me though.
I've only hooked myself once, and that was by doing something stupid. I'm not sure if I've told this story on the forums before, so bear with me. So I had just bought myself my first whopper plopper and started fishing it around the little brush piles in my neighborhood pond. Wham! Huge blowup, and I reeled in my biggest out of that pond, about four pounds. I thought it'd be a great idea to try to unhook this fish, which is still going crazy, with my bare fingers. I get the first treble hook out, and then all of the sudden I'm hooked to this big fish. By the way, it's got one of those bad hooksets where it closes their mouth. After getting the fish off, I walk home with this lure hanging off one of my fingers. Let me tell you, I got some weird looks from passing joggers! I ended up cutting the hook and pulling it out. Since then, I carry pliers and ALWAYS use them on fish caught with treble hooks. Funny thing is, it wasn't even that deep!
